Sausage Stuffed Cubanelle Peppers

Ingredients

  • 4 Cubanelle peppers
  • 1 lb Italian sausage (casings removed)
  • 1 cup cooked rice (white or brown)
  • 1/2 cup chopped onion
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1 teaspoon dried basil
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Start by preparing the Cubanelle peppers. Wash them thoroughly, cut off the tops, and remove the seeds. Set aside.
  3. In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and garlic, sautéing until the onion becomes translucent.
  4. Add the Italian sausage to the skillet, breaking it up with a spatula as it cooks. Stir occasionally until the sausage is browned and cooked through.
  5. Once the sausage is cooked, add the cooked rice, oregano, basil, salt, and pepper, mixing thoroughly to combine all the flavors.
  6. Remove the skillet from heat and stir in the shredded mozzarella cheese until melted and well incorporated.
  7. Carefully stuff each Cubanelle pepper with the sausage mixture, pressing down gently to fill them generously.
  8. Place the stuffed peppers upright in a baking dish. If there is any leftover filling, you can scatter it around the peppers in the dish.
  9. Cover the dish with aluminum foil and bake for 25 minutes. Then remove the foil and bake for an additional 15 minutes, or until the peppers are tender and the tops are slightly golden.
  10. Once done, take them out of the oven and let them cool for a few minutes.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ving.
